> Currently the <ant> task only transfers across build listeners, task
> definitions, data type definitions, and properties.  
> References are not
> carried over.
> 
> It seems like a good enhancement request, although how that works and
> maintain backwards compatibility is the main issue to address.

> > I have a path structure that I have defined in one build 
> file, this build
> > file then calls a second build file.  If I try to refer to the path
> > structure I defined in the first file from the second file 
> I get an error:
> >
> > Reference webapp.classpath not found.
> >
> > file 1 contains:
> >
> >             <path id="webapp.classpath">
> >                 <pathelement location="${struts.jar}"/>
> >             </path>
> >
> > which calls file 2 which contains:
> >
> > <path id="compile.classpath">
> >   <path refid="webapp.classpath"/>
> >   <pathelement location="${libs}"/>
> >   <pathelement location="${build.dir}/../lib/weblogic.jar"/>
> >   <pathelement location="${build.dir}/../lib/log4j.jar"/>
> >   <pathelement location="${build.dir}/../lib/junit.jar"/>
> >   <pathelement location="${build.dir}/../lib/xalan.jar"/>
> >   <pathelement location="${build.dir}/../lib/xerces.jar"/>
> > </path>
> >
> > should path structures be maintained between build files?
